1、 ETSI TS 101 553-2 V3.2.1 (2014-07) Core Network and Interoperability Testing (INT); Testing of the IBCF requirements; (3GPP Release 9); Part 2: Test Suite Structure and Test Purposes (TSS Essential, or potentially Essential, IPRs notified to ETSI in respect of ETSI standards“, which is available fr
2、om the ETSI Secretariat. Latest updates are available on the ETSI Web server (http:/ipr.etsi.org). Pursuant to the ETSI IPR Policy, no investigation, including IPR searches, has been carried out by ETSI. No guarantee can be given as to the existence of other IPRs not referenced in ETSI SR 000 314 (o
3、r the updates on the ETSI Web server) which are, or may be, or may become, essential to the present document. Foreword This Technical Specification (TS) has been produced by ETSI Technical Committee Core Network and Interoperability Testing (INT). The present document is part 2 of a multi-part deliv
4、erable covering the Testing of the IBCF requirements, as identified below: Part 1: “Protocol Implementation Conformance Statement (PICS)“; Part 2: “Test Suite Structure and Test Purposes (TSS Universal Mobile Telecommunications System (UMTS); LTE; IP multimedia call control protocol based on Session
5、 Initiation Protocol (SIP) and Session Description Protocol (SDP); Stage 3 (3GPP TS 24.229 Release 9)“. 2 ETSI TS 129 165: “Digital cellular telecommunications system (Phase 2+); Universal Mobile Telecommunications System (UMTS); LTE; Inter-IMS Network to Network Interface (NNI) (3GPP TS 29.165 Rele
6、ase 9)“. 3 ETSI TS 101 553-1: “Core Network and Interoperability Testing (INT); Testing of the IBCF requirements; (3GPP Release 9); Part 1: Protocol Implementation Conformance Statement (PICS)“. 4 ETSI TS 124 407: “Digital cellular telecommunications system (Phase 2+); Universal Mobile Telecommunica
7、tions System (UMTS); LTE; TISPAN; PSTN/ISDN simulation services; Originating Identification Presentation (OIP) and Originating Identification Restriction (OIR); Protocol specification (3GPP TS 24.407 Release 8)“. 5 ETSI TS 124 508: “Digital cellular telecommunications system (Phase 2+); Universal Mo
8、bile Telecommunications System (UMTS); LTE; PSTN/ISDN simulation services Terminating Identification Presentation (TIP) and Terminating Identification Restriction (TIR); Protocol specification (3GPP TS 24.508 Release 8)“. 6 ETSI TS 124 505: “Digital cellular telecommunications system (Phase 2+); Uni
9、versal Mobile Telecommunications System (UMTS); LTE; TISPAN; PSTN/ISDN simulation services: Conference (CONF); Protocol specification (3GPP TS 24.505 Release 8)“. 7 ETSI TS 124 406: “Digital cellular telecommunications system (Phase 2+); Universal Mobile Telecommunications System (UMTS); LTE; TISPAN
10、; PSTN/ISDN simulation services; Message Waiting Indication (MWI): Protocol specification (3GPP TS 24.406 Release 8)“. 8 ETSI TS 124 410: “Digital cellular telecommunications system (Phase 2+); Universal Mobile Telecommunications System (UMTS); LTE; TISPAN; NGN Signalling Control Protocol; Communica
11、tion HOLD (HOLD) PSTN/ISDN simulation services; Protocol specification (3GPP TS 24.410 Release 8)“. ETSI ETSI TS 101 553-2 V3.2.1 (2014-07)79 ETSI TS 124 411: “Digital cellular telecommunications system (Phase 2+); Universal Mobile Telecommunications System (UMTS); LTE; TISPAN; PSTN/ISDN simulation
12、services: Anonymous Communication Rejection (ACR) and Communication Barring (CB); Protocol specification (3GPP TS 24.411 Release 8)“. 10 ETSI TS 124 516: “Digital cellular telecommunications system (Phase 2+); Universal Mobile Telecommunications System (UMTS); LTE; TISPAN; PSTN/ISDN simulation servi
13、ces; Malicious Communication Identification (MCID); Protocol specification (3GPP TS 24.516 Release 8)“. 11 ETSI TS 124 529: “Digital cellular telecommunications system (Phase 2+); Universal Mobile Telecommunications System (UMTS); LTE; TISPAN; PSTN/ISDN simulation services: Explicit Communication Tr
14、ansfer (ECT); Protocol specification (3GPP TS 24.529 Release 8)“. 12 ETSI TS 124 454: “Digital cellular telecommunications system (Phase 2+); Universal Mobile Telecommunications System (UMTS); LTE; TISPAN; PSTN/ISDN simulation services; Protocol specification Closed User Group (CUG) (3GPP TS 24.454
15、Release 8)“. 13 ETSI TS 123 002: “Digital cellular telecommunications system (Phase 2+); Universal Mobile Telecommunications System (UMTS); LTE; Network architecture (3GPP TS 23.002 Release 9)“. 14 ETSI TS 123 228: “Digital cellular telecommunications system (Phase 2+); Universal Mobile Telecommunic
16、ations System (UMTS); LTE; IP Multimedia Subsystem (IMS); Stage 2 (3GPP TS 23.228 Release 9)“. 15 IETF RFC 4244: “An Extension to the Session Initiation Protocol (SIP) for Request History Information“. 16 IETF RFC 3325: “Private Extensions to the Session Initiation Protocol (SIP) for Asserted Identi
17、ty within Trusted Networks“. 17 ETSI TS 129 162: “Digital cellular telecommunications system (Phase 2+); Universal Mobile Telecommunications System (UMTS); LTE; Interworking between the IM CN subsystem and IP networks (3GPP TS 29.162)“. 18 IETF RFC 2663: “IP Network Address Translator (NAT) Terminol
18、ogy and Considerations“. 19 IETF RFC 3261: “SIP: Session Initiation Protocol“. 20 IETF RFC 4028: “Session Timers in the Session Initiation Protocol (SIP)“. 21 IETF RFC 4412: “Communications Resource Priority for the Session Initiation Protocol (SIP)“. 2.2 Informative references The following referen
19、ced documents are not necessary for the application of the present document but they assist the user with regard to a particular subject area. i.1 IEEE 802.11a-1999: “IEEE Standard for Telecommunications and Information Exchange Between Systems - LAN/MAN Specific Requirements - Part 11: Wireless Med
20、ium Access Control (MAC) and physical layer (PHY) specifications: High Speed Physical Layer in the 5 GHz band“. 3 Definitions, symbols and abbreviations 3.1 Definitions For the purposes of the present document, the terms and definitions given in 1 to 19 apply. NOTE: This may contain additional infor
21、mation. ETSI ETSI TS 101 553-2 V3.2.1 (2014-07)83.2 Symbols For the purposes of the present document, the symbols given in 1 to 19 apply. 3.3 Abbreviations For the purposes of the present document, the abbreviations given in 1 to 19 apply. 4 Test Suite Structure (TSS) The Test Suite Structure is in
22、close alignment with clause 5.10, TS 124 229 1. Exit_Point reg IBCF_101_xxx bcall IBCF_102_xxxscr bcall IBCF_103_xxx ss oip-oir IBCF_104_xxx ss/tip-tir IBCF_105_xxx cdiv IBCF_106_xxxother IBCF_107_xxx nch reg IBCF_108_xxx bcall IBCF_109_xxxalg sip IBCF_110_xxx sdp IBCF_111_xxxEntry_Point reg IBCF_20
23、1_xxx bcall IBCF_202_xxxscr bcall IBCF_203_xxx oip-oir IBCF_204_xxx tip-tir IBCF_205_xxxcdiv IBCF_206_xxxother IBCF_207_xxx nch reg IBCF_208_xxx bcall IBCF_209_xxxalg sip IBCF_210_xxx sdp IBCF_211_xxx5 Test Purposes (TP) 5.1 Introduction For each requirement in 1 a TP is defined. 5.1.1 TP naming con
24、vention TPs are numbered, starting at 001, within each group. Groups are organized according to the TSS. Additional references are added to identify the actual test suite and whether it applies to the network or the user (see table 5.1.1-1). ETSI ETSI TS 101 553-2 V3.2.1 (2014-07)9Table 5.1.1-1: TP
25、identifier naming convention scheme Identifier: IBCF_ = group 3 digit field representing group reference according to TSS = TP number 3 digit sequential number (001-999) 5.1.2 Test strategy As the base standard TS 124 229 1 contains no explicit requirements for testing, the TPs were generated as a r
26、esult of an analysis of the base standard and the PICS specification TS 101 553-1 3. The criteria applied include the following: whether or not a test case can be built from the TP is not considered. 6 Test purposes IBCF test 6.1 IBCF as an exit point 6.1.1 Registration TP number IBCF_101_001 Refere
27、nce 5.10.2.1 3) 1 TSS reference Exit_Point/reg Selection criteria PICS 7.2.1/1 Test Purpose name WWW-Authenticate header is passed unchanged Test Purpose When an IBCF receives a REGISTER request from the visited network it shall forward this request to the other home network. If the IBCF receives th
28、e 401 Unauthorized final response from the other home network the WWW-Authenticate header is unchanged in the forwarded SIP response. SIP Parameter values 401 1: WWW-Authenticate 401 2: WWW-Authenticate Comments Message flows Mx SUT Ic REGISTER barb4right barb4right REGISTER 401 Unauthorized 2 barb4
29、left barb4left 401 Unauthorized 1 Apply post test routine ETSI ETSI TS 101 553-2 V3.2.1 (2014-07)10TP number IBCF_101_002 Reference 5.10.2.1 3) 1 TSS reference Exit_Point/reg Selection criteria PICS 7.2.1/1 AND PICS 7.1.1/2 Test Purpose name The Authorization header is passed unchanged Test Purpose
30、When an IBCF receives a REGISTER request from the visited network it shall forward this request to the other home network. The Authorization header remains unchanged in the forwarded SIP request. SIP Parameter values REGISTER 1: Authorization Path Require: path P-Charging-Vector: icid; orig-ioi REGI
31、STER 2: Authorization Path Require: path P-Charging-Vector: icid; orig-ioi Comments Message flows Mx SUT Ic REGISTER 1 barb4right barb4right REGISTER 2 200 OK REGISTER barb4left barb4left 200 OK REGISTER Apply post test routine TP number IBCF_101_003 Reference 5.10.2.1 3) 1 TSS reference Exit_Point/
32、reg Selection criteria PICS 7.2.1/1 AND PICS 7.1.1/2 Test Purpose name The P-Associated-URI, Path, Service-Route and P-Charging-Vector headers are passed unchanged Test Purpose When an IBCF receives a 200 OK REGISTER request from the other (home) network it shall forward this request to the own (vis
33、ited) network. The P-Associated-URI, Path, Service-Route, P-Charging-Vector headers remain unchanged in the forwarded SIP response. SIP Parameter values 200 OK 1: P-Associated-URI Path Service-Route P-Charging-Vector: term-ioi Contact 200 OK 2: P-Associated-URI Path Service-Route P-Charging-Vector:
34、term-ioi Contact Comments Message flows Mx SUT Ic REGISTER 1 barb4right barb4right REGISTER 2 200 OK REGISTER barb4left barb4left 200 OK REGISTER Apply post test routine ETSI ETSI TS 101 553-2 V3.2.1 (2014-07)11TP number IBCF_101_004 Reference 5.10.2.1 3) 1 TSS reference Exit_Point/reg Selection cri
35、teria PICS 7.2.1/1 Test Purpose name The Event and Expires header are passed unchanged Test Purpose When an IBCF receives a SUBSCRIBE request from the visited network it shall forward this request to the other home network. The Event header and the Expires header remain unchanged in the request. SIP
36、 Parameter values SUBSCRIBE 1: Event: reg P-Charging-Vector: icid Expires: 600 000 SUBSCRIBE 2: Event: reg P-Charging-Vector: icid Expires: 600 000 Comments Message flows Mx SUT Ic The registration procedure was successful SUBSCRIBE 1 barb4right barb4right SUBSCRIBE 2 200 OK SUBSCRIBE barb4left barb
37、4left 200 OK SUBSCRIBE Apply post test routine TP number IBCF_101_005 Reference 5.10.2.1 3) 1 TSS reference Exit_Point/reg Selection criteria PICS 7.2.1/1 Test Purpose name The reginfo body is passed unchanged Test Purpose When an IBCF receives a NOTIFY request from the visited network it shall forw
38、ard this request to the other home network. The Event header and the XML body remain unchanged in the request. SIP Parameter values NOTIFY 1: Event: reg Content-Type: application/reginfo+xml sip:any value NOTIFY 2: Event: reg Content-Type: application/reginfo+xml sip:any value Comments Message flows
39、 Mx SUT Ic The registration procedure was successful NOTIFY 1 barb4right barb4right NOTIFY 2 200 OK NOTIFY barb4left barb4left 200 OK NOTIFY Apply post test routine ETSI ETSI TS 101 553-2 V3.2.1 (2014-07)12TP number IBCF_101_006 Reference 5.10.2.1 3) 1 TSS reference Exit_Point/reg Selection criteria
40、 PICS 7.2.1/1 AND PICS 7.2.1/4 Test Purpose name The IBCF selects an alternative entry point to the other network if a 3xx was received Test Purpose When an IBCF receives a SIP 3xx (Redirection) response from another (home) network entry point to a previously forwarded SIP REGISTER request, it shall
41、 resend the Register request to another entry point to which it has not previously forwarded the same request. SIP Parameter values Comments IUT configured with two entry points to home network Message flows Mx SUT Ic 1 Ic 2 REGISTER barb4right barb4right REGISTER barb4left 3xx barb4right REGISTER 2
42、00 OK REGISTER barb4left barb4left 200 OK REGISTER Apply post test routine TP number IBCF_101_007 Reference 5.10.2.1 3) 1 TSS reference Exit_Point/reg Selection criteria PICS 7.2.1/1 AND PICS 7.2.1/4 Test Purpose name The IBCF selects an alternative entry point to the other network if a 480 was rece
43、ived Test Purpose When an IBCF receives SIP 480 (Temporarily Unavailable) response from a home network entry point to a previously forwarded SIP REGISTER request, it shall forward the Register request to another home network entry point to which it has not previously forwarded the same request. SIP
44、Parameter values Comments IUT configured with two entry points to home network Message flows Mx SUT Ic 1 Ic 2 REGISTER barb4right barb4right REGISTER barb4left 480 Temporarily Unavailable barb4right REGISTER 200 OK REGISTER barb4left barb4left 200 OK REGISTER Apply post test routine TP number IBCF_1
45、01_008 Reference 5.10.2.1 3) 1 TSS reference Exit_Point/reg Selection criteria PICS 7.2.1/1 AND PICS 7.2.1/4 Test Purpose name The IBCF selects an alternative entry point to the other network if no response was received Test Purpose When an IBCF receives no response from a home network entry point t
46、o a previously forwarded SIP REGISTER request, it shall forward the Register request to another home network entry point to which it has not previously forwarded the same request. SIP Parameter values Comments IUT configured with two entry points to home network Message flows Mx SUT Ic 1 Ic 2 REGIST
47、ER barb4right barb4right REGISTER No response barb4right REGISTER 200 OK REGISTER barb4left barb4left 200 OK REGISTER Apply post test routine ETSI ETSI TS 101 553-2 V3.2.1 (2014-07)13TP number IBCF_101_009 Reference 5.10.2.1 3) 1 TSS reference Exit_Point/reg Selection criteria PICS 7.2.1/1 Test Purp
48、ose name The IBCF sends a 504 if a 3xx to a REGISTER request was received Test Purpose If an IBCF receives a SIP 3xx (Redirection) response to a SIP REGISTER request from all entry points in the registering user s home network, it shall send a SIP 504 (Server Time-Out) response to the P-CSCF. SIP Pa
49、rameter values Comments IUT configured with one entry points to home network Message flows Mx SUT Ic REGISTER barb4right barb4right REGISTER barb4left 3xx 504 Server Time-Out barb4left Apply post test routine TP number IBCF_101_010 Reference 5.10.2.1 3) 1 TSS reference Exit_Point/reg Selection criteria PICS 7.2.1/1 Test Purpose name The IBCF sends a 504 if a 480 to a REGISTER request was received Test Purpose If an IBCF receives a SIP 480 (Temporarily Unavailable) response to a SIP REGISTER request